Output 90ecd47786c064a55deddd93c6a587c2693b3ce2adf71ee183d97c9dd5f2e3af:19

value
17553462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62694273977e17f97188d680941ad17f2d553f12 OP_EQUAL
address
3AfNEuYRrCAfYbe5c5znTHfvmp4y5uDsCB
transaction
90ecd47786c064a55deddd93c6a587c2693b3ce2adf71ee183d97c9dd5f2e3af
confirmations
289988
spent
true